Visualizzazione dei risultati da 1 a 3 su 3
  1. #1

    messaggio di attesa durante operazioni php

    sto cercando un modo per stampare nella pagina un messaggio di attesa mentre l'utente spetta che il server compia determinare operazioni php che richiedono più di qualche secondo.

    nel mio caso specifico l'utente invia un form alla stessa pagina in cui è presente uno script di upload file sul server..

    avevo pensato ad usare un layer che viene nascosto solo alla fine del codice con un js.. ma non sono molto pratico con i js e con i layer e inoltre non saprei in che punto inserirli...

    qualcuno può aiutarmi?

    grazie

  2. #2
    up!

  3. #3
    codice:
    echo "<CENTER><H2>WAIT, PLEASE.</H2></CENTER>";
    flush();
    
    // FORM FITTIZIO CHE MI PERMETTE DI RILANCIARE LA PAGINA
    echo " <FORM ACTION='pagina.php' NAME=f1>";
    echo "</FORM>";
    flush();
    
    // QUI FACCIO QUELLO CHE MI SERVE E CHE CI METTE TANTO TEMPO
    ...
    
    
    // COSI' LANCIO IL FORM E QUINDI LA NUOVA PAGINA DEFINITA NEL FORM...
    <SCRIPT LANGUAGE=JavaScript>f1.submit();</SCRIPT>
    flush();

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.